Memorial Graveside Services for Elwood "Woody" Madson of Mountain Home, Arkansas, will be 11:00 AM Thursday, September 9, 2010 at Kirby's Tucker Memorial Mausoleum, with Reverend David Gadbaw officiating. He died Saturday, September 4, 2010 at his residence, with his family by his side, at the age of 97.
Woody was born November 13, 1912 in Oldham, SD, the son of Edward Martin and Clara Olson Madson. He married Frances Koblizek on July 22, 1942 at Chicago, Illinois. He worked as a Tool and Dye Maker for Sloan Valve for over 20 years. Woody lived in Mountain Home, Arkansas since 1972 moving from Lombard, Illinois. He was a wood craftsman, raised honeybees and enjoyed working outdoors. Elwood is survived by one grandson, Andrew (Beverly) Hairgrove of Mountain Home, AR, and many great and great-great grandchildren.
He was preceded in death by his parents, wife, one daughter and son-in-law, Geri and Philip Hairgrove, one brother, and one sister.
Entombment will be in the Kirby's Tucker Memorial Mausoleum.
